25dbb Posted February 20, 2016 #1 Share Posted February 20, 2016 I need opinions on how early we can book a flight home after a Saturday morning cruise ship debarkation from Port of Miami. How early is too early? Never were on MSC before and don't know how early you can get off, then with customs, and the shuttle ride, airport check in and TSA...... Is 10:45 too early? Your thoughts... 25dbb 10:45 is way too early. You can probably make a noon flight but I would be safe and book a 1PM flight. The drive from the port to airport will take you about an hour. I make this drive on a regular basis (from Fort Lauderdale to downtown Miami) on a regular basis at all times of night and day of the week and it hasn't taken me less than an hour in a couple of years. FLL security is usually packed and I've had friends miss flights on busy weekends because they couldn't get through security.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
